Output 8be3b28d689c44ac5785c8c8e2ac93fc70a5b234efe603fbc9e7bca07328972a:5

value
234919811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d0a1c18e52160605116c614c0a7e1454c53d2c9 OP_EQUAL
address
MDTuZa1V98AhDoF6WGky6tFgbJ9FJHSRkK
transaction
8be3b28d689c44ac5785c8c8e2ac93fc70a5b234efe603fbc9e7bca07328972a
spent
true